CAPE CORAL, Fla. (WINK) — According to the Cape Coral Police Department, an attempted turn in of an old grenade leads to the temporary closure of the police lobby, records window and parking lot.
At 12:30 p.m. on Tuesday, Cape Coral police announced on its Facebook page of the temporary closure which included the entirety of Cultural Park Boulevard at Southeast 11th Street.
At 1:20 p.m., the roadways and police station services have reopened, resuming normal traffic and service.
According to the Cape Coral Police Department’s Public Information Officer, someone attempted to turn in an old grenade that they had found.
Out of an abundance of caution, police closed the area to investigate. They later determined that there was no safety risk.
